/** @test fail or ignore, depending on toggle.
|
||
* - the TreeMutator default implementation produces a failure,
|
||
* when it actually has to handle some diff verb
|
||
* - yet a custom TreeMutator can be configured to `ignoreAllChanges()`,
|
||
* in which case it will consume any diff without effect.
|
||
* This test also demonstrates that the actual TreeMutator is built anew
|
||
* for each diff application (TreeMutator is meant to be disposable).
|
||
* Thus we may alter the behaviour of the diff binding dynamically.
|
||
* @remark the actual use case for this is the TimelineGui, which
|
||
* either forwards changes to a TimelineWidget, or silently
|
||
* ignores them when the corresponding timeline is not opened.
|
||
*/

/** @test fish some content and ignore everything else.
|
||
* While the BlackHoleMutation binding generated by `ignoreAllChanges()`
|
||
* must be used as bottom layer of a custom TreeMutator, it is possible
|
||
* to layer a partial diff binding on top. This test demonstrates this
|
||
* with a single attribute binding, which just "fishes" any value
|
||
* mentioned in the diff for that specific attribute. Any other
|
||
* changes are silently ignored non the less...
|
||
*/
